| #include <ratio> |
| #include <testsuite_hooks.h> |
| |
| typedef std::ratio<1, INTMAX_MAX> one_over_max; |
| typedef std::ratio<2, INTMAX_MAX> two_over_max; |
| typedef std::ratio<INTMAX_MAX, 1> max_over_one; |
| typedef std::ratio<INTMAX_MAX, 2> max_over_two; |
| |
| void |
| test01() |
| { |
| bool test __attribute__((unused)) = true; |
| |
| std::ratio_add<one_over_max, one_over_max>::type r1; |
| |
| VERIFY( r1.num == two_over_max::num); |
| VERIFY( r1.den == two_over_max::den); |
| |
| std::ratio_add< |
| std::ratio<INTMAX_MAX / 2, INTMAX_MAX / 2>, |
| std::ratio<INTMAX_MAX / 2 , INTMAX_MAX / 2 + 1>>::type r2; |
| |
| VERIFY( r2.num == INTMAX_MAX ); |
| VERIFY( r2.den == (INTMAX_MAX / 2) + 1 ); |
| } |
| |
| void |
| test02() |
| { |
| bool test __attribute__((unused)) = true; |
| |
| std::ratio_subtract<one_over_max, one_over_max>::type r1; |
| |
| VERIFY( r1.num == 0); |
| VERIFY( r1.den == 1); |
| |
| std::ratio_subtract< |
| std::ratio<INTMAX_MAX / 2, INTMAX_MAX / 2>, |
| std::ratio<INTMAX_MAX / 2 , INTMAX_MAX / 2 + 1>>::type r2; |
| |
| VERIFY( r2.num == 1 ); |
| VERIFY( r2.den == (INTMAX_MAX / 2) + 1 ); |
| } |
| |
| int main() |
| { |
| test01(); |
| test02(); |
| return 0; |
| } |
